Description

Hand-carved from mango wood, the Calandra Mirror carries the feel of a fairytale discovery. Indian sparrows, native to India and long associated with resilience and joy, and unfurling blooms are tucked between the folds of the frame. Reminiscent of the first signs of spring or the lingering stillness of a summer afternoon, it's a mirror with a storybook charm that settles into any room.

About OKA

Founded in 1999, OKA aims to bring you furniture that mixes hand-picked global treasures, rich textures and patterns, working with talented artisans from all over the world to bring its ideas to life.

A Tale of Craftsmanship and Elegance

OKA started with three friends, Lady Annabel Astor, Sue Jones, and Lucinda Waterhouse, who wanted to bring exceptional designs from the Far East to the UK.

Today, OKA stands with 16 vibrant stores, stretching its influence from the UK to the US. With every changing season, this brand continues to invite its customers into a world of design inspiration.

Championing Ethical Craftsmanship

Under the keen eyes of Sue Jones, the creative director, the brand draws inspiration from every nook and cranny of the world.

Their commitment to ethical craftsmanship is unwavering, partnering with artisans who have honed their skills over generations. These craftsmen, spread across the globe, ensure each product is not only unique but also ethically sound.

Whether it's the bustling markets of Vietnam or the serene villages in the mountains of India, OKA believes in stimulating global craftsmanship, uplifting local communities, and weaving culture, history, and heritage into each piece.

Pioneering a Sustainable Future

Committed to a circular business model, OKA prioritises sustainability at every step. From responsibly sourcing materials to reducing waste through improved product life cycles, the brand is at the forefront of ecological responsibility.
